Fentanyl in Spain Trends and Forecast

The future of the fentanyl market in Spain looks promising with opportunities in the hospital, oncology center, and surgical center markets. The global fentanyl market is expected to grow with a CAGR of 6.2% from 2025 to 2031. The fentanyl market in Spain is also forecasted to witness strong growth over the forecast period. The major drivers for this market are the rising aging population globally, increasing incidences of cancer, and rising oncology spending.

• Lucintel forecasts that, within the route of administration category, oral film is expected to witness the highest growth over the forecast period.
• Within the end use category, oncology centers will remain the largest segment due to the rising number of individuals diagnosed with cancer.

Fentanyl Market in Spain Driver and Challenges

The major drivers and challenges impacting the fentanyl market in Spain stem from a complex interplay of technological advancements, economic trends, and regulatory frameworks. The market is shaped by the increasing demand for potent pain management solutions, evolving healthcare infrastructure, and the influence of government policies. However, it also faces significant hurdles, including stringent regulations, the risk of misuse, and public health concerns. Understanding these factors is crucial for stakeholders aiming to navigate the market effectively and ensure the safe and efficient distribution of fentanyl-based products.

The factors responsible for driving the fentanyl market in Spain include:-
• Rising prevalence of chronic pain: The growing incidence of chronic pain conditions, such as cancer and neuropathic pain, has led to an increased demand for effective analgesics like fentanyl. As the population ages and the burden of chronic diseases rises, healthcare providers are seeking potent pain management options, making fentanyl a preferred choice due to its efficacy and rapid onset of action. This trend is expected to continue, driving market growth.
• Technological advancements in drug delivery: Innovations in drug delivery systems, such as transdermal patches and sublingual tablets, have improved the safety, efficacy, and convenience of fentanyl administration. These advancements reduce the risk of dosing errors and enhance patient compliance, making fentanyl-based therapies more accessible and appealing to both patients and healthcare professionals. As technology continues to evolve, it is likely to further expand the market.
• Expansion of healthcare infrastructure: Spain’s ongoing investments in healthcare infrastructure, including hospitals, clinics, and pain management centers, have facilitated greater access to advanced pain therapies. Improved diagnostic capabilities and increased awareness among healthcare professionals about the benefits of fentanyl contribute to its growing adoption. This expansion supports the distribution and utilization of fentanyl products across the country.
• Supportive government policies for palliative care: The Spanish government’s initiatives to improve palliative care services and pain management protocols have created a favorable environment for the use of fentanyl. Policies aimed at ensuring adequate pain relief for terminally ill patients encourage the adoption of strong opioids, including fentanyl, in clinical practice. These supportive measures help drive market growth while ensuring patient safety.

The challenges in the fentanyl market in Spain are:
• Stringent regulatory controls: Fentanyl is classified as a controlled substance due to its high potency and potential for abuse. Spanish authorities have implemented strict regulations governing its prescription, distribution, and monitoring. These controls, while necessary for public safety, can create barriers for manufacturers and healthcare providers, leading to delays in product approvals and limited patient access to fentanyl-based therapies.
• Risk of misuse and addiction: The potent nature of fentanyl increases the risk of misuse, diversion, and addiction, posing significant public health challenges. Incidents of illicit fentanyl use and overdose deaths have raised concerns among regulators and the general public. This risk necessitates robust monitoring systems and educational initiatives, which can increase operational costs and complicate market entry for new products.
• Public perception and stigma: Negative perceptions surrounding opioid use, fueled by media coverage of the opioid crisis in other countries, can influence patient and provider attitudes toward fentanyl. Stigma associated with opioid therapy may lead to underutilization of effective pain management options, impacting market growth. Addressing these perceptions requires targeted awareness campaigns and education to ensure balanced and informed decision-making.

The overall impact of these drivers and challenges on the fentanyl market in Spain is significant. While technological advancements, supportive policies, and rising demand for pain management fuel market expansion, stringent regulations, misuse risks, and public stigma present substantial obstacles. Stakeholders must balance innovation and safety to ensure responsible growth and improved patient outcomes in this evolving market landscape.
